In 2023, Italy's import of sugar confectionery not containing cocoa stood at 46.32 million kilograms. The forecast for the period from 2024 to 2028 shows a consistent upward trend.
Year-on-year analysis indicates steady growth with the import value expected to increase by approximately 2.1% annually, leading to a gradual rise from 47.237 million kilograms in 2024 to 51.163 million kilograms by 2028. The compound annual growth rate (CAGR) over this five-year period is estimated to be around 2.0%.
Future trends to watch for include potential changes in consumer preferences toward healthier confectionery options, economic factors influencing import demand, and evolving trade policies affecting supply chains.
